My Ecobee thermostat is showing an 'E4' alert. What does that mean here?
An Ecobee E4 alert specifically indicates a loss of communication with the outdoor AC unit. In Perry, this often points to a tripped high-pressure switch, potentially from a dirty condenser coil near high-pollen areas, or a failing capacitor. It's a protective shutdown. A technician will diagnose the root cause—refrigerant charge, airflow, or electrical component—to prevent compressor damage and restore cooling.
Can my home's filtration handle Perry's spring pollen and PM2.5?
Perry's May pollen peak and particulate matter risk require effective filtration. Your existing galvanized steel ductwork is generally robust, but upgrading to a MERV-13 filter requires a static pressure check. An undersized blower motor can struggle, reducing airflow and efficiency. A technician can measure static pressure and recommend system modifications, like a more powerful blower, to safely support high-level filtration.

Why does my AC seem to struggle on the hottest Perry summer days?
Perry's summer highs can exceed the standard 88°F design temperature used for system sizing. During these peaks, the system runs continuously to try to meet the load, reducing its ability to dehumidify effectively. Modern R-454B refrigerant systems are engineered for better performance at higher ambient temperatures compared to older R-22 units, maintaining capacity and efficiency closer to their rated specs.

What are the permit and safety rules for a new AC installation in Perry?
All HVAC replacements in Shiawassee County require a permit from the Shiawassee County Building Department. Since 2026, systems using A2L refrigerants like R-454B must comply with updated safety codes for leak detection and ventilation due to their mild flammability. Proper certification and documentation are mandatory for both the IRA rebate and to ensure the installation meets all current Michigan mechanical code standards.
I use gas heat now. Should I consider a heat pump for my Perry home?
Given Perry's winter lows and Consumers Energy's peak electricity rates from 14:00 to 19:00, a dual-fuel system is often the optimal transition. This setup uses a high-efficiency heat pump for moderate weather and automatically switches to your existing gas furnace during extreme cold or peak rate periods. This strategy maximizes comfort while minimizing operating costs, leveraging the strengths of both fuel sources.
